  • Theo Kokonas

For a passport renewal I cannot fault the service, the process was modern and efficient: - I had to book an online appointment well in advance, but the option to book an appointment was there (previously you needed to either have a connection on the inside or try attempting communication through various odd means). - Before the appointment date I received email notifications reminding me of my appointment. - Upon arrival at the embassy there was a receptionist who made you aware what the next steps were (Note: as at Nov 2021 make sure you pitch up with a mask otherwise they'll send you away to get one). - Consular staff then handled the next steps and payment in a straightforward fashion. (Note: In the past there were all sorts of fascinating hurdles you had to jump through to progress your application). Notes: Have cash on you, they don't accept card payments. Passport photos are a bit of a contentious point - you can walk 20 mins to the local Snappy Snaps photo studio and they'll charge you £19.99 that will definitely pass scrutiny of the Greek authorities OR you can risk going elsewhere and pay a bit less but risk the photos not passing muster. I think £20 for passport photos is price gauging to a captive audience. I have complained but when you're desperate... I cannot comment on other Consular Services...

  • Vasileios Gkiziakis

5 stars for the staff at the embassy. They are very friendly and really try to help. There are now a very large number of Greeks in London and the embassy remains understaffed. There needs to be an increase of the number of staff serving citizens corresponding to the increase of the Greek population in the UK in recent years. The one thing that really needs fixing is the online booking system for appointments. Even the recent update suffers from the same basic problem: - I have to log in every week at a specific time and hope that I click fast enough to get an appointment. This is ridiculous. It's like I am buying concert tickets from ticketmaster. - Please just let me book an appointment even if it is 6 months in the future. Most people would be OK with this I think. - Worried that people will just book and not show? Charge a refundable amount for future bookings. If you don't show up and don't call to cancel you lose the fee.
